§ 69-2449 — Information to permitholder regarding lost or stolen handgun or firearm

Text

The Nebraska State Patrol shall inform each permitholder, upon the issuance or renewal of a permit to carry a concealed handgun, that if a handgun, or other firearm, owned by such permitholder is lost or stolen, the permitholder should notify his or her county sheriff or local police department of that fact.

Legislative History

Source: Laws 2010, LB817, § 6.
